How do you take care of a parrot? This is a very good question and let's get to the answer. First of all, when it comes to taking care of a parrot, there are at least three distinct things that you must have to properly take care of him or her. These three things are essential to your brand new adopted parrot's well being. They are also essential to your parrot's life span. These three things are a well balanced diet. A large enough birdcage where he can grow and prosper, and a endless supply of fresh water.

Well balanced Diet

Don't assume that just because a parrot is a bird that all they want to eat are seeds. This is very far from the case. As a matter of fact, parrots eat a whole list of different foods, and if you want to know how to properly take care of them, then you should be prepared to keep them happy by feeding them different things. Parrots can eat a whole host of fresh fruits and vegetables which include: apples, bananas, melons, pineapples, carrots, sweet potatoes, cucumbers, green beans and corn. When you put these fresh fruits and vegetables TOGETHER with a high quality seed mix, then you have the makings of a happy and healthy parrot!

Birdcage

Two differing sides of the same debate here. One side says to buy a aviary, which is a very huge cage that you can keep many birds in, and the other side says to just buy a large birdcage. I'm not going to recommend one over the other because both do an excellent job. My argument is not everyone can afford an aviary, and if you can't then a big birdcage will do the trick. Whatever you do, the cage should be big enough so that your parrot's feathers are not sticking out of it!

Water

A constant supply of fresh drinking water will be much appreciated by your newly adopted bird. This should be changed EVERYDAY! I say everyday because parrots can get quite messy and stale water sucks! Whatever you do with your own diet should reflect in your parrots diet. If you drink fresh water everyday, then so should your parrot!

When it comes to taking care of a parrot, if you follow these three essential things, then you can't go wrong. Taking care of a parrot might seem like a hard task, but just like anything else, if you pay attention and stay the course, it will eventually be like second nature to you! Good Luck!
